Education: Recreational Therapist: Minimum of a Bachelor's Degree from an accredited university and eligible to sit for national exam conducted through the National Council on Therapeutic Recreation Certification. Expressive Therapist: Minimum of a Master's Degree from an accredited university and working towards registration in art therapy. Other disciplines such as Music therapy, Horticulture therapy, Dance Therapy, etc: Minimum of a Bachelor's Degree from an accredited university and licensure, certification or registration in respective field.

Experience: A minimum of one year experience in a Mental Health/Psychiatric setting preferred. Additional Requirements: General knowledge of JCAHO standards, and state and federal regulatory standards. CPR & CPI certification required during facility orientation.

About Universal Health Services

One of the nation's largest and most respected providers of hospital and healthcare services, Universal Health Services, Inc. (NYSE: UHS) has built an impressive record of achievement and performance, growing since its inception into a Fortune 500 corporation. Headquartered in King of Prussia, PA, UHS has 99,000 employees. Through its subsidiaries, UHS operates 28 acute care hospitals, 331 behavioral health facilities, 60 outpatient and other facilities in 39 U.S. States, Washington, D.C., Puerto Rico and the United Kingdom.
